Revisions Tracking

Description: Revision tracking is a fundamental practice in the realm of version control, allowing for effective monitoring of changes and updates made to a repository. This process involves recording each modification, whether in the source code of software, documents, or any type of digital file. Through a version control system, users can identify who made a change, when it was carried out, and what specific modifications were implemented. This traceability not only facilitates collaboration among multiple users but also allows for reverting unwanted changes, comparing different versions of a file, and maintaining a detailed history of the project’s evolution. Additionally, revision tracking helps prevent conflicts in teamwork by providing a clear framework for managing each member’s contributions. In summary, revision tracking is an essential tool that ensures the integrity and organization of digital projects, promoting efficient and collaborative management of software development and other documents.
